The Pasir Mas railway station is a Malaysian railway station located at and named after the town of Pasir Mas, Kelantan.
It is also the starting interchange of the disused Rantau Panjang Line.
From Pasir Mas there is a railway straight to Kuala Lumpur.
From Pasir Mas, there are several small stations en route like Temangan, Tok Uban and many more.
This station is also mostly used as a commerce hub for the city area.
